如何利用Niagara技术实现智能建筑中的系统集成,并阐述其在信息集成方面的优势?
时间: 2024-11-29 14:23:02 浏览: 22
Niagara技术提供了一个强大的实时监控和控制平台,特别适合工业自动化和楼宇自动化领域,是智能建筑系统集成的关键技术之一。它支持多种通信协议和数据接口,能够实现不同子系统之间的高效信息集成。通过Niagara技术,可以构建一个统一的硬件结构和虚拟对象模型,这使得开发者能够集中管理分散的子系统,并在更高的抽象层面上实现系统联动。
参考资源链接:[Niagara平台驱动的智能建筑集成技术深度探索](https://wenku.csdn.net/doc/22jr0fdq4b?spm=1055.2569.3001.10343)
在具体实施中,Niagara平台可以整合OPC技术、BACnet协议、Winsock、Telnet以及串口通信等多种通信技术,实现与不同厂商设备的无缝集成。利用J2EE网络编程技术,可以开发出稳定的中间件和客户端应用程序,进一步提升信息集成的效率和可靠性。此外,Niagara还支持EJB、Servlet和Applet等Java核心技术,为开发者提供了丰富的编程接口和开发工具。
例如,在信息集成方面,Niagara可以将不同格式的数据转换为统一的数据格式,并提供统一的数据接口供上层应用使用。这样,用户无需关心底层数据的来源和格式,只需要通过统一的接口进行数据访问和处理。这样的设计不仅提高了数据的可用性,还大大简化了数据集成的复杂度。
为了更深入地了解Niagara技术如何在智能建筑系统集成中发挥作用,建议查阅《Niagara平台驱动的智能建筑集成技术深度探索》。该资料不仅详细探讨了Niagara技术的核心内容和实际应用案例,还提供了相关的硬件配置、系统联动实现细节以及源代码示例,对理解信息集成的优势和实现方法具有重要价值。
参考资源链接:[Niagara平台驱动的智能建筑集成技术深度探索](https://wenku.csdn.net/doc/22jr0fdq4b?spm=1055.2569.3001.10343)
阅读全文